WebMar 1, 2024 · Cybersecurity master's degrees usually include courses in cryptography, digital forensics, and ethical hacking. Degree-seekers can often pursue specializations such as analysis, systems, or network security. Earning a cybersecurity master's degree usually takes about two years. Most programs comprise 30-36 credits.
